package trace
import (
"context"
"github.com/opentracing/opentracing-go"
"github.com/opentracing/opentracing-go/ext"
"github.com/opentracing/opentracing-go/log"
"google.golang.org/grpc/metadata"
)
// CustomTag ...
func CustomTag(key string, val interface{}) opentracing.Tag {
return opentracing.Tag{
Key: key,
Value: val,
}
}
// TagComponent ...
func TagComponent(component string) opentracing.Tag {
return opentracing.Tag{
Key: "component",
Value: component,
}
}
// TagSpanKind ...
func TagSpanKind(kind string) opentracing.Tag {
return opentracing.Tag{
Key: "span.kind",
Value: kind,
}
}
// TagSpanURL ...
func TagSpanURL(url string) opentracing.Tag {
return opentracing.Tag{
Key: "span.url",
Value: url,
}
}
// FromIncomingContext ...
func FromIncomingContext(ctx context.Context) opentracing.StartSpanOption {
md, ok := metadata.FromIncomingContext(ctx)
if !ok {
md = metadata.New(nil)
}
sc, err := opentracing.GlobalTracer().Extract(opentracing.HTTPHeaders, MetadataReaderWriter{MD: md})
if err != nil {
return NullStartSpanOption{}
}
return ext.RPCServerOption(sc)
}
// HeaderExtractor ...
func HeaderExtractor(hdr map[string][]string) opentracing.StartSpanOption {
sc, err := opentracing.GlobalTracer().Extract(opentracing.HTTPHeaders, MetadataReaderWriter{MD: hdr})
if err != nil {
return NullStartSpanOption{}
}
return opentracing.ChildOf(sc)
}
type hdrRequestKey struct{}
// HeaderInjector ...
func HeaderInjector(ctx context.Context, hdr map[string][]string) context.Context {
span := opentracing.SpanFromContext(ctx)
err := opentracing.GlobalTracer().Inject(span.Context(), opentracing.HTTPHeaders, MetadataReaderWriter{MD: hdr})
if err != nil {
span.LogFields(log.String("event", "inject failed"), log.Error(err))
return ctx
}
return context.WithValue(ctx, hdrRequestKey{}, hdr)
}
// MetadataExtractor ...
func MetadataExtractor(md map[string][]string) opentracing.StartSpanOption {
sc, err := opentracing.GlobalTracer().Extract(opentracing.HTTPHeaders, MetadataReaderWriter{MD: md})
if err != nil {
return NullStartSpanOption{}
}
return opentracing.ChildOf(sc)
}
// MetadataInjector ...
func MetadataInjector(ctx context.Context, md metadata.MD) context.Context {
span := opentracing.SpanFromContext(ctx)
err := opentracing.GlobalTracer().Inject(span.Context(), opentracing.HTTPHeaders, MetadataReaderWriter{MD: md})
if err != nil {
span.LogFields(log.String("event", "inject failed"), log.Error(err))
return ctx
}
return metadata.NewOutgoingContext(ctx, md)
}
// NullStartSpanOption ...
type NullStartSpanOption struct{}
// Apply ...
func (sso NullStartSpanOption) Apply(options *opentracing.StartSpanOptions) {}
